Web2 days ago · School backpack programs have been a mainstay of food banking ever since the first one debuted nearly 30 years ago at the Arkansas Rice Depot (now Arkansas Foodbank). The Feeding America network currently supports backpack programs at more than 10,000 schools and institutions, serving more than 54 million meals in 2024 alone.. … Web2 days ago · The Ready, Set, Go! program helps to ensure that kids aged 5-13 have ready access to clothing, hygiene, and weekend food. Freeze-dried bacon bars that can be used as camping food. Backcountry camping food includes ingredients used to prepare food suitable for backcountry camping and backpacking. The foods differ substantially from the ingredients found in a typical home kitchen.
